Vulnerability in Google Android
CVE-2022-39884
Improper access control vulnerability in IImsService prior to SMR Nov-2022 Release 1 allows local attacker to access to Call information.
EPSS: 0.001 (0.2th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.
CVSS v3 metric
CVSS v3 base score 4.3 (Medium).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:C/C:L/I:N/A:N.
Affected products
- Google Android — versions 10.0, 11.0, 12.0
- Samsung Mobile Devices — versions Q(10), R(11), S(12)
